About ALSO. We’re ALSO, an electric mobility company originally conceived as a part of Rivian. We’re a passionate team of builders, dreamers, doers and innovators, focused on creating entirely new (not to mention, innovative and delightful) vertically integrated, small EVs designed to meet the global mobility challenges of today and tomorrow. Our mission is to inspire everyone to ride ALSO—replacing many local car, truck and SUV miles with ones on vehicles that are more affordable, more enjoyable and 10-50x more efficient. ALSO is looking for a Manager of Customer Success. This is a rare opportunity to create customer experience from the ground up- accelerating, adding value to, and removing friction from customer purchase journeys. What You Will Do • Manage inbound customer communications, answering questions about products and orders in a timely and accurate manner that achieves customer satisfaction. • Create publishable help content, enabling customers to self serve on common questions. • Develop chatbots that meet the customer where they are at. • Own the coordination and communication of terms and conditions as well as return policies. • Collaborate closely with service operations to ensure the customer success function provides sound technical support to customers and to ensure service ops understands customer needs. • Collaborate closely with Ecommerce and Store sales partners, to ensure sales activity is supported with a world class post purchase experience. • Collaborate closely with order fulfillment to ensure orders are fulfilled as expected with satisfactory tracking and communication. • Develop VOC feedback loops that allow stakeholders across the organization to understand customer needs. • Partner with Ecommerce to manage on-domain UGC, including ratings, reviews, and Q&A. What You Will Bring • 5-10 years of experience leading customer success teams in a retail store or Ecommerce environment. • 5+ years experience using operational insights to enhance customer shopping journeys. • Demonstrated experience leading change in service to the customer at all levels of a commercial organization. • Experience with CX platforms preferred. • Experience with UGC or community management preferred. • Experience supporting technical consumer goods preferred. • Ability to work out of a Seattle location. The salary for this position ranges from $140,000 - $190,000 per year, depending on experience and qualifications. Why ALSO.
